Bitcoin Surges to New Highs on Strong Institutional Inflows

Bitcoin's recent rally has continued unabated, breaking through the $67,000 psychological resistance level and reaching a high of around $79,500. This strong bullish momentum was supported by significant institutional and ETF inflows, as well as improving macro sentiment.

The influx of approximately $2 billion in net ETF inflows and around $2.7 billion in short liquidations above the $70,000 level contributed to the price surge. However, after five consecutive gaining sessions, Bitcoin is now showing signs of resistance near the 80,000-82,000 zone.

Currently trading at $77,350, Bitcoin's price action indicates some profit booking and short-term consolidation at higher levels. The Daily Chart shows that the price is still above its Simple Moving Average (14 & 21 periods) levels of $68,222 & $67,089, indicating support for the price.

Market sentiment remains bullish as long as Bitcoin holds above the $74K support level. A sustained move above the 80K, 82K resistance zone could further strengthen the bullish outlook, while a break below $74K may increase the risk of a deeper correction.
